Thames View

According to the 2021 census, Thames View had a total of 6,005 usual residents residing in 1,957 households, indicating an average household size of 3.1. The borough covers an area of 32.3 square kilometers resulting in a population density of 3,917.1 individuals per square kilometer. The average age of its residents was 32.3 years.

Religion: In Thames View, the ‘Christian’ community represents the largest religious group, making up 43.72% of the population, ‘Muslim’ population follows at 30.25% and ‘No religion’ is 3rd with 16.77%

Ethnic groups: The predominant ethnic group in Thames View is ‘White’, constituting 35.77% of the total population. The ‘Black, Black British, Black Welsh, Caribbean or African’ ethnic group is second largest, making up 28.9%, while ‘Asian, Asian British or Asian Welsh’ accounts for 26.16%.

Economic activity: 57.89% of Thames View’s population is economically active. The primary job roles are ‘Elementary’ and ‘Professional occupations’

Health: Majority of the population are in very good health. Most common age groups are those aged 35 to 49 years and aged 50 to 64 years. Additionally, 39.99% of its inhabitants is married and 45.36% are single.

Living Arrangements and Property Types: Majority of the households are Single family households (59.88%). Most of the properties in Thames View are flats or terraced, with the majority of the ownership either being social rented or owned

Crime rate: As of 2022, Thames View crime rate (crime per 1000 residents) stands at 113.91. Most common crime types are ‘Violence and sexual offences’, ‘Vehicle crime’ and ‘Anti-social behaviour’.
